OP-World Index Fund
The OP-World Index fund gives access to global stock markets and is a cost-effective way to complement actively managed stock and fixed income funds for long-term and pension investors, for example.
In an index fund, the fund's assets are invested to track the performance of a given group of stocks, or market index. OP-World Index tracks the MSCI World Screened index and invests in stock markets in developed economies. Index funds are a form of passive investment, which means that the portfolio manager does not select stocks independently but instead tracks the movements of the selected index. Dividends from stocks are automatically reinvested into the fund.
Our view is that companies that act sustainably hold a competitive edge on the markets in the long term. For this reason, the fund tracks an index that is committed to maintaining a 30% lower carbon intensity compared to the parent index. The index also excludes industries that are harmful to the environment and society, such as coal, tobacco and controversial weapons.

OP-World Index is a passive index fund that invests assets according to the MSCI World Screened Index in large listed companies diversified on a global basis. This means that the fund’s investments are split between the countries and businesses of the benchmark index in the same proportion as in the index.
Since the fund aims to generate the same returns as the benchmark index, it only keeps a small portion in cash for the purposes of redemptions. In order to lower its trading needs arising from redemptions and subscriptions, the fund may to a
limited extent use derivative instruments in portfolio management.
Since the fund’s assets are invested in large-cap stocks, its investments can be highly concentrated on certain sectors, such as finance and industry.
The Fund’s trading costs are relatively low as changes to the portfolio are basically only made in conjunction with index adjustments.
The Fund is a passive index fund. It promotes environmental and social characteristics by using an index based on environmental, social and governance (ESG) analysis while excluding certain investments.
Negative screening: As the Fund is a passive index fund, the Fund manager cannot make individual exclusion decisions. The Fund is based on an index which excludes companies with connections to the production of controversial weapons. The index also excludes companies which have violated international standards (UN Global Compact and OECD guidelines for multinationals) and companies which have committed very severe ESG violations.
Use of ESG data in the investment analysis: The benchmark index considers companies’ ESG rating and emphasises companies with better ESG ratings.
Shareholders’ meetings: The Fund votes in shareholders’ meetings through a service provider in line with OP Fund Management Company Ltd’s shareholder engagement principles that take responsibility aspects into account.
Assessing good governance: The Fund is based on the MSCI Universal Index, using both the MSCI ESG Rating and the MSCI ESG Rating Trend data and gives weight to those companies with better ratings. The level of corporate governance is included in the ESG Rating.
